For dinner we had heart shaped pasta with veggies. I made a butter sauce(that is what my kids call it). I take minced roasted garlic, basil, oregano, salt, pepper, onion powder and garlic powder(we LOVE garlic here) and mix with melted butter. Then I toss the pasta in it and add parmesan cheese. I put mixed peppers, baby bellas & broccoli on top of the pasta. I served spinach and olive bread on the side. It was delicious!
